Understanding Gamma Exposure

Gamma exposure is typically quantified using the absorbed dose, measured in grays (Gy), which represents the amount of energy deposited per unit mass of matter. However, for practical purposes, the exposure rate is often expressed in units of roentgen equivalent per minute (rem/min) or sievert per hour (Sv/h).

Gamma rays can penetrate deep into matter, making them particularly hazardous. They can cause significant harm to living tissues, including radiation sickness, cancer, and genetic effects. Therefore, it's crucial to monitor and control gamma exposure in workplaces and environments where these rays are present.

Gamma Exposure Measurement

Measuring gamma exposure involves using specialized instruments, such as ionization chambers, Geiger-Müller tubes, or scintillation detectors. These devices detect the ionizing radiation and convert it into an electrical signal, which can be processed to provide a quantitative measure of the exposure.

Portable survey meters are commonly used to measure gamma exposure in the field. These devices typically display the exposure rate in real-time, allowing workers to assess their exposure levels and take appropriate safety measures. Regular calibration and maintenance of these instruments are essential to ensure accurate and reliable measurements.

Safety Precautions against Gamma Exposure

Minimizing gamma exposure is achieved through a combination of time, distance, and shielding. The principle of ALARA (As Low As Reasonably Achievable) guides radiation safety practices, aiming to keep exposure levels as low as possible without compromising the benefits of radiation use.

Time: Limiting the duration of exposure to gamma rays is the most effective way to reduce the absorbed dose. Workers should minimize their time in high-exposure areas and adhere to established work schedules and exposure limits.

Creating and Managing Gamma Exposure PDFs

To create gamma exposure PDFs, organizations can use software tools designed for radiation safety management, such as exposure monitoring systems or electronic dose record systems. These tools often generate PDF reports automatically, streamlining the record-keeping process.

Managing gamma exposure PDFs involves secure storage, regular backup, and easy access for authorized personnel. Implementing a robust document management system ensures that exposure records are preserved, allowing for retrospective dosimetry and trend analysis. Additionally, PDFs can be easily shared with regulatory bodies, facilitating compliance with reporting requirements.

Interpreting Gamma Exposure PDFs

Interpreting gamma exposure PDFs involves analyzing the data they contain to gain insights into exposure trends, identify potential hazards, and make data-driven decisions. By examining exposure records, workers and managers can assess the effectiveness of safety measures, identify areas for improvement, and ensure compliance with exposure limits.

For example, exposure PDFs may reveal that certain tasks or areas consistently result in higher exposure levels. This information can guide the implementation of targeted safety measures, such as improving shielding, optimizing work procedures, or providing additional training for workers.
